Since his return to terrestrial broadcasting, his momentum shows no signs of slowing down.

It is still fresh in our minds that singer and TV personality Yuya Tegoshi (36) appeared on “Sekai no Hatto de Itte Q,” one of NTV’s signature programs, on October 13 for the first time in four years. The average household rating for the times he appeared on the program was 13.5%, and the highest rating was 15.4% (both according to Video Research, Kanto region). Considering that the program’s viewership was in the 9% range, it attracted a great deal of attention.

On October 28, the “morning face” of Nippon TV, the information program “DayDay. The strong ties with Nippon TV are now being fully utilized. At Nippon TV’s regular president’s press conference held on the same day, Vice President Hiroyuki Fukuda commented on his return to “Itte Q,” saying, “We have received accolades that far exceed our expectations. We would like to do our best to respond to those who want to see the show again,” and the show seems to have been well received by upper management.

After announcing his self-restraint in May 2008 due to reports of his “night out” at the COVID-19 crisis, Tekashi made the decision to leave the office in June. This led to his withdrawal from “Itte Q,” and he was no longer exposed on terrestrial TV.

After becoming independent, he began a multi-faceted career, focusing on YouTube and running a beauty salon in addition to his main job as a singer.
